Car jumps accelerating from complete stop.

So, Ive been trying to figure this issue out for a few months. I've replaced the clutch, flywheel, and motor mounts and so far no luck at all.

The issue im having is when accelerating in first from a complete stop while letting out of the clutch the car just keeps jumping until the clutch is completely let out. What we did notice is the engine still moves a lot but not sure how normal that it since we already replaced the motor mounts. Every other gear works perfect when shifting and no other issues then just first gear. Starting in 2nd does the same issue just not as rough.

So I took the car to a new mechanic and he said the OEM motormount purchased from the dealer isn't good. He said the engine rocks too much and is whats causing this problem. He re ordered a new one to see if the part was any different but it's not. He told me I need to find an aftermarket one? Any idea where I can find one?
